در دنیای پیچیده شبکههای کامپیوتری، مشکلاتی مانند کاهش سرعت، قطع ارتباط یا تداخل در اتصال ممکن است بارها رخ دهد. این مشکلات میتوانند عملکرد شبکه را مختل کرده و بهرهوری کاربران را کاهش دهند. برای شناسایی و رفع این مشکلات، استفاده از ابزارهای تست شبکه به یکی از نیازهای اساسی تبدیل شده است. این ابزارها به شما کمک میکنند تا اطلاعات دقیقی از وضعیت شبکه، ترافیک، و منابع احتمالی اختلال به دست آورید و با تحلیل این اطلاعات، مشکلات را به سرعت شناسایی و برطرف کنید.
در این مقاله، به صورت کامل توضیح میدهیم که ابزارهای تست شبکه چیستند، چرا اهمیت دارند و چگونه میتوانید از آنها برای عیبیابی و رفع مشکلات شبکه استفاده کنید. همچنین انواع این ابزارها، کاربردهای آنها و گامهای عملی برای استفاده موثر از این ابزارها را بررسی خواهیم کرد. در پایان نیز، به برخی از سوالات متداول در این زمینه پاسخ خواهیم داد.
ابزارهای تست شبکه چیست؟
ابزارهای تست شبکه نرمافزارها یا سختافزارهایی هستند که برای نظارت، عیبیابی و بهینهسازی عملکرد شبکه طراحی شدهاند. این ابزارها اطلاعاتی مانند سرعت اتصال، تأخیر (Latency)، از دست رفتن بستهها (Packet Loss)، وضعیت پهنای باند و تنظیمات تجهیزات شبکه را ارائه میدهند.
ویژگیهای کلیدی ابزارهای تست شبکه
- نظارت بر عملکرد شبکه: مشاهده وضعیت فعلی شبکه و شناسایی مشکلات.
- شناسایی نقاط ضعف: بررسی مشکلاتی مانند افت سرعت، ترافیک غیرعادی یا دستگاههای غیرمجاز.
- تحلیل ترافیک: مشاهده و تحلیل دادههای ورودی و خروجی شبکه.
- ارائه گزارش: تولید گزارشهای دقیق برای رفع مشکلات و بهبود عملکرد.
- پشتیبانی از پروتکلهای مختلف: این ابزارها میتوانند پروتکلهای مختلف شبکه مانند TCP، UDP و ICMP را تحلیل کنند.
چرا استفاده از ابزارهای تست شبکه اهمیت دارد؟
استفاده از ابزارهای تست شبکه به شما این امکان را میدهد که مشکلات شبکه را به سرعت شناسایی و حل کنید. برخی از دلایل اصلی اهمیت این ابزارها عبارتند از:
- با شناسایی سریع مشکلات، میتوانید زمان خرابی شبکه را کاهش دهید و از اختلال در کار کاربران جلوگیری کنید.
- این ابزارها به شما کمک میکنند تا منابع شبکه را بهینه مدیریت کنید و از ظرفیت کامل آن بهره ببرید.
- با شناسایی ترافیک مشکوک یا دستگاههای ناشناس، میتوانید از حملات سایبری جلوگیری کنید.
- ابزارهای تست شبکه به شما امکان میدهند تا مشکلات کوچک را قبل از تبدیل شدن به مشکلات بزرگ شناسایی و رفع کنید.
انواع ابزارهای تست شبکه
ابزارهای تست شبکه به چندین دسته تقسیم میشوند که هر کدام کاربردهای خاص خود را دارند. در ادامه به انواع این ابزارها اشاره میکنیم:
۱. ابزارهای تست سرعت اینترنت
این ابزارها برای بررسی سرعت دانلود و آپلود اینترنت و همچنین تأخیر (Ping) استفاده میشوند. برخی از معروفترین ابزارها:
- Speedtest.net
- Fast.com
۲. ابزارهای نظارت بر ترافیک شبکه
این ابزارها به شما کمک میکنند تا ترافیک شبکه را مشاهده و تحلیل کنید. به عنوان مثال:
- Wireshark: برای بررسی بستههای داده در شبکه.
- PRTG Network Monitor: برای نظارت بر پهنای باند و دستگاههای متصل.
۳. ابزارهای عیبیابی اتصال
این ابزارها برای بررسی مشکلات اتصال و شناسایی نقاط ضعف شبکه استفاده میشوند:
- Ping: برای بررسی دسترسی به یک دستگاه یا سرور.
- Traceroute: برای شناسایی مسیر طی شده توسط بستههای داده.
۴. ابزارهای مدیریت پهنای باند
این ابزارها برای کنترل و بهینهسازی استفاده از پهنای باند شبکه استفاده میشوند:
- NetFlow Analyzer
- BandwidthD
۵. ابزارهای سختافزاری تست شبکه
این ابزارها دستگاههایی هستند که برای تست فیزیکی کابلها یا سایر تجهیزات شبکه استفاده میشوند:
- Cable Tester: برای بررسی سلامت کابلها.
- Fluke Network Tester: برای تست جامع شبکه و کابلها.
نحوه استفاده از ابزارهای تست شبکه برای رفع مشکلات
مرحله ۱: شناسایی مشکل
ابتدا مشکل شبکه را شناسایی کنید. آیا مشکل کاهش سرعت است؟ یا قطع ارتباط؟ یا شاید دستگاهی غیرمجاز به شبکه متصل شده است. این مرحله به شما کمک میکند ابزار مناسب را برای تست انتخاب کنید.
مرحله ۲: استفاده از ابزار مناسب
بر اساس نوع مشکل، ابزار مناسب را انتخاب کنید. به عنوان مثال:
- برای بررسی سرعت اینترنت، از ابزار Speedtest استفاده کنید.
- برای شناسایی مشکلات اتصال، از ابزار Ping یا Traceroute بهره ببرید.
- برای تحلیل ترافیک شبکه، از Wireshark استفاده کنید.
مرحله ۳: جمعآوری و تحلیل دادهها
ابزارهای تست شبکه معمولاً اطلاعات دقیقی در مورد وضعیت شبکه ارائه میدهند. به عنوان مثال:
- Ping: میزان تأخیر و از دست رفتن بستهها را نشان میدهد.
- Wireshark: شما را قادر میسازد بستههای داده را مشاهده و تحلیل کنید.
- Traceroute: مسیر طی شده توسط بستهها و نقاط احتمالی اختلال را نشان میدهد.
مرحله ۴: رفع مشکل
پس از شناسایی دقیق مشکل، اقدامات لازم را انجام دهید. به عنوان مثال:
- اگر مشکل کاهش سرعت ناشی از مصرف پهنای باند توسط یک دستگاه است، از تنظیمات QoS در روتر استفاده کنید.
- اگر مشکل از کابلها است، کابل آسیبدیده را تعویض کنید.
- اگر ترافیک غیرعادی شناسایی شده است، دسترسی دستگاه مشکوک را مسدود کنید.
مرحله ۵: ارزیابی مجدد شبکه
پس از رفع مشکل، دوباره از ابزارهای تست شبکه استفاده کنید تا مطمئن شوید که مشکل به طور کامل حل شده است.
نکات کلیدی برای استفاده موثر از ابزارهای تست شبکه
آشنایی با ابزارها
قبل از استفاده از هر ابزاری، مستندات آن را مطالعه کنید و با قابلیتهای آن آشنا شوید.
بهروزرسانی نرمافزارها
اطمینان حاصل کنید که ابزارهای تست شبکه همیشه بهروز هستند تا از آخرین امکانات و رفع مشکلات بهرهمند شوید.
ایجاد گزارشهای دورهای
از ابزارها برای تهیه گزارشهای منظم استفاده کنید تا وضعیت شبکه را به صورت مداوم بررسی کنید.
تمرکز بر امنیت
از ابزارهای تست شبکه برای شناسایی نقاط ضعف امنیتی استفاده کنید و تنظیمات امنیتی خود را بهبود دهید.
بررسی مستمر
حتی اگر مشکلی در شبکه مشاهده نمیکنید، به صورت دورهای از این ابزارها استفاده کنید تا از سلامت شبکه مطمئن شوید.
کلام آخر
ابزارهای تست شبکه ابزارهایی حیاتی برای شناسایی، رفع مشکلات و بهینهسازی عملکرد شبکههای کامپیوتری هستند. با یادگیری نحوه استفاده از این ابزارها و اعمال روشهای مناسب عیبیابی، میتوانید شبکهای پایدار، سریع و امن ایجاد کنید. این ابزارها نه تنها برای متخصصان شبکه، بلکه برای کاربران خانگی و مبتدیان نیز مفید هستند و به آنها کمک میکنند تا مشکلات شبکه را به سرعت شناسایی و برطرف کنند.
سوالات متداول
۱. کدام ابزار تست شبکه برای مبتدیان مناسب است؟
ابزارهای سادهای مانند Speedtest برای تست سرعت اینترنت یا Ping برای بررسی اتصال مناسب مبتدیان هستند.
۲. آیا ابزارهای تست شبکه رایگان هستند؟
بسیاری از ابزارهای تست شبکه مانند Wireshark و Ping رایگان هستند، اما ابزارهای پیشرفتهتر ممکن است نیاز به خرید لایسنس داشته باشند.
۳. چگونه میتوانم از ابزار Wireshark استفاده کنم؟
Wireshark بستههای داده را در شبکه جمعآوری میکند. شما میتوانید با نصب آن روی سیستم، ترافیک شبکه را تحلیل کرده و مشکلاتی مانند از دست رفتن بستهها یا ترافیک غیرمجاز را شناسایی کنید.